batch-example-2/ft-view-screens/globals/gray_phases/gray_phases.phase_header_az...

24 KiB

gray_phases.phase_header_azo

object

xml

parameters

name description
#10 unit
#11 phase

references

new-sact-blend.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-charge_azo.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-discharge_azo.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-discharge_nop_azo.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-empty_azo.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-ing_add.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

new-sact-man_add_azo.phase_header_azo

parameters

name description value
#10 unit #1
#11 phase #2

animated

gray_phases.phase_header_azo.Button4 - Button4 - button

xml

animations

type expression
animateVisibility (#10#11\w = 0)

connections

[none]

command

  • release
    • display new-tag_edits-tag_command /T"set #10#11\w 1", "#10#11\desc", "set #10 #11 to external control", "security\phase_control"

touch

[none]

gray_phases.phase_header_azo.Button5 - Button5 - button

xml

animations

type expression
animateVisibility #10#11\w=1

connections

[none]

command

  • release
    • display new-tag_edits-tag_command /T"set #10#11\w 0", "#10#11\desc", "set #10 #11 to RSBatch control", "security\phase_control"

touch

[none]

gray_phases.phase_header_azo.StringDisplay21 - StringDisplay21 - stringDisplay

xml

animations

[none]

connections

name expression
Value {#10#11\desc}

command

[none]

touch

[none]

gray_phases.phase_header_azo.StringDisplay22 - StringDisplay22 - stringDisplay

xml

animations

type expression
animateColor {#10#11\ST}

connections

name expression
Value IF #10#11\ST = 10 THEN "ABORTING" ELSE IF #10#11\ST = 30 THEN "STOPPING" ELSE IF #10#11\ST = 50 THEN "RUNNING" ELSE IF #10#11\ST = 70 THEN "COMPLETE" ELSE IF #10#11\ST = 90 THEN "ABORTED" ELSE IF #10#11\ST = 20 THEN "HOLDING" ELSE IF #10#11\ST = 40 THEN "RESTARTING" ELSE IF #10#11\ST = 60 THEN "HELD" ELSE IF #10#11\ST = 80 THEN "STOPPED" ELSE IF #10#11\ST = 100 THEN "IDLE" ELSE "??????"

command

[none]

touch

[none]

gray_phases.phase_header_azo.StringDisplay23 - StringDisplay23 - stringDisplay

xml

animations

[none]

connections

name expression
Value if #10#11\f = 0 then "None" else if #10#11\f = 1 then "Held at Start" else if #10#11\f = 2 then "Held at End" else if #10#11\f = 20 then "Simulation Mode" else if #10#11\f = 30 then "Manual Device" else if #10#11\f = 40 then "Unacknowledged Alarm" else if #10#11\f = 50 then "Alarm" else if #10#11\f = 60 then "Simulation mode" else if #10#11\f = 70 then "Phase in external" else "UNKNOWN FAILURE"

command

[none]

touch

[none]

gray_phases.phase_header_azo.StringDisplay24 - StringDisplay24 - stringDisplay

xml

animations

[none]

connections

name expression
Value if #10#11\w then "External" else "RSBatch"

command

[none]

touch

[none]

gray_phases.phase_header_azo.Text54 - Text54 - text

xml

animations

type expression
animateVisibility #10#11\rq = 1000

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Group7 - Group7 - group

xml

animations

type expression
animateVisibility ((#10#11\rq >=1200) and (#10#11\rq <1300))

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.NumericDisplay14 - NumericDisplay14 - numericDisplay

xml

animations

type expression
animateVisibility if ((#10#11\rq >=1100) and (#10#11\rq <1200)) then 1 else if ((#10#11\rq >=1200) and (#10#11\rq <1300)) then 1 else if ((#10#11\rq >=2100) and (#10#11\rq <2200)) then 1 else if ((#10#11\rq >=2200) and (#10#11\rq <2300)) then 1 else 0

connections

name expression
Value #10#11\rq - 1200

command

[none]

touch

[none]

gray_phases.phase_header_azo.Group9 - Group9 - group

xml

animations

type expression
animateVisibility ((#10#11\rq >=2200) and (#10#11\rq <2300))

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.NumericDisplay17 - NumericDisplay17 - numericDisplay

xml

animations

type expression
animateVisibility if ((#10#11\rq >=1100) and (#10#11\rq <1200)) then 1 else if ((#10#11\rq >=1200) and (#10#11\rq <1300)) then 1 else if ((#10#11\rq >=2100) and (#10#11\rq <2200)) then 1 else if ((#10#11\rq >=2200) and (#10#11\rq <2300)) then 1 else 0

connections

name expression
Value #10#11\rq - 2200

command

[none]

touch

[none]

gray_phases.phase_header_azo.Text61 - Text61 - text

xml

animations

type expression
animateVisibility (#10#11\rq >= 5200) and(#10#11\rq <=5600)

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Text62 - Text62 - text

xml

animations

type expression
animateVisibility #10#11\rq = 2000

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Group56 - Group56 - group

xml

animations

type expression
animateVisibility {#10#11\w}

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Button6 - Button6 - button

xml

animations

[none]

connections

[none]

command

  • release

touch

[none]

gray_phases.phase_header_azo.Button7 - Button7 - button

xml

animations

[none]

connections

[none]

command

  • release

touch

[none]

gray_phases.phase_header_azo.Button8 - Button8 - button

xml

animations

[none]

connections

[none]

command

  • release
    • display new-tag_edits-tag_command /T"set #10#11\ec 140; set #10#11\ec 170", "#10#11\desc", "req complete #10 #11", "security\phase_control"

touch

[none]

gray_phases.phase_header_azo.Button9 - Button9 - button

xml

animations

[none]

connections

[none]

command

  • release

touch

[none]

gray_phases.phase_header_azo.Button10 - Button10 - button

xml

animations

[none]

connections

[none]

command

  • release

touch

[none]

gray_phases.phase_header_azo.Button11 - Button11 - button

xml

animations

[none]

connections

[none]

command

  • release

touch

[none]

gray_phases.phase_header_azo.Group12 - Group12 - group

xml

animations

type expression
animateVisibility (#10#11\ST = 100)

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Button12 - Button12 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Group46 - Group46 - group

xml

animations

type expression
animateVisibility (#10#11\ST = 50)

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Button13 - Button13 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Button14 - Button14 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Button15 - Button15 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Group52 - Group52 - group

xml

animations

type expression
animateVisibility (#10#11\ST = 60)

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Group48 - Group48 - group

xml

animations

type expression
animateVisibility #10#11\ST = 60

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Button16 - Button16 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Button30 - Button30 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Button31 - Button31 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Group53 - Group53 - group

xml

animations

type expression
animateVisibility (#10#11\ST = 70) or (#10#11\ST = 80) or (#10#11\ST = 90)

connections

[none]

command

[none]

touch

[none]

gray_phases.phase_header_azo.Button32 - Button32 - button

xml

animations

[none]

connections

[none]

command

touch

[none]

gray_phases.phase_header_azo.Text64 - Text64 - text

xml

animations

type expression
animateVisibility (#10#11\w = 1) and (#10#11\startperm = 0) and (#10#11\st =100)
animateColor (#10#11\w = 1) and (#10#11\startperm = 0) and (#10#11\st =100)

connections

[none]

command

[none]

touch

[none]